Advocate - Independent Family Advocacy and Support role at Victoria Legal Aid.
Join a unique and innovative service supporting clients involved in the child protection system. IFAS provides non-legal advocacy to parents involved in the early (pre-court) stages of child protection, with a particular focus on First Nations families, parents with an intellectual disability, families from culturally and linguistically diverse communities, unborn reports and parents with a childhood history of child protection involvement.
These roles are based at our Dandenong office on Bunurong Country, with regular travel required in the Southern Melbourne, Bayside Peninsula, Inner Gippsland and Outer Gippsland catchment areas for co-location outposts and service delivery.
Responsibilities- Provide high quality non-legal advocacy services to parents, including information about child protection decision-making processes.
- Support clients to understand their rights and self-advocate; make referrals to legal and non-legal services.
- Assist clients through direct advocacy with Child Protection and other relevant agencies.
- Collaborate with other Advocates, Senior Advocates, the IFAS Manager and the Lived Experience Consultant, as well as legal and other colleagues in VLA.
- Maintain strong referral relationships with agencies in the child and family services system, including through outreach and co-location.
- Experience in advocacy, social work or community development with clients in the child protection, community services or justice systems.
- Knowledge of the child protection system, child and family services and relevant legal and policy frameworks.
- Experience working with First Nations families, adults with intellectual disabilities, and/or people from culturally and linguistically diverse backgrounds, particularly within the child protection system.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ills and the ability to build rapport with clients quickly.
- Post-secondary qualification (certificate, diploma or degree) in a relevant field such as social work, human services or community development.

About Victoria Legal AidWe provide legal and non-legal representation to those who need it most. With over 1400 staff employed in 16 offices across Victoria, we help people with their legal problems by providing information, advice and education with a focus on the prevention and early resolution of legal problems.
